Antonio Marras + Nodo Italia: Pic Nic a Le Vasche di Ciù Peppì

At NonostanteMarras, the collaboration between Antonio Marras + NodoItalia continues with Pic Nic a Le Vasche di Ciù Peppì, inspired by the landscape between Alghero and Bosa, where rock, wind, and sea define a raw and evocative setting. Reaching the natural pools is a gradual experience, shaped by movement and discovery. This sense of journey becomes the starting point of the project, translated into colors and textures drawn from the Mediterranean: deep greens, earthy tones, coral reds, and reflections of the sea.

From this narrative, a complete and articulated vision takes form through the Antonio Marras + NodoItalia collections presented for the occasion.

The installation brings together different families, each contributing to a layered and coherent environment. Beach House, Rattan, and Parasol define a relaxed and open-air living, while Zip and Brique are introduced in special editions that highlight the expressive potential of textiles and surfaces.

Alongside these, Slim, Reema, Sospiro, Eva, and Pantheon expand the composition, creating a dialogue between structure, softness, and material research. A selection of new collections further enriches the setting, reinforcing an ongoing exploration of form and function.

Within this context, the collaboration with Jacuzzi introduces an additional layer. Skylounge® is presented with a textile cladding developed with NodoItalia, including a special edition in Antonio Marras + NodoItalia fabrics. This intervention shifts the perception of the hydromassage tub, bringing it closer to the language of furniture and integrated living.

The result is a space where different elements coexist naturally. Not a series of separate pieces, but a continuous environment shaped by material, color, and narrative.
